Interstate Bakeries' operating loss falls to $17.86 million in quarter ended Aug. 23

By Caroline Salls

Pittsburgh, Oct. 7 - Interstate Bakeries Corp. posted a $17.86 million operating loss for the quarter ended Aug. 23 on $658.71 million in revenues, according to a 10-Q filed Tuesday with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

In comparison, the company reported a $264,000 operating loss for the quarter ended Aug. 25, 2007 on $689.82 million in revenues.

The net loss for the 12 weeks ended Aug. 23 was $36.87 million, widening from a $15.99 million net loss recorded for the 12 weeks ended Aug. 25, 2007.

The company had $22.66 million in cash at Aug. 23, down from $68.72 million at Aug. 25, 2007.

Interstate, a Kansas City, Mo., bakery operator, filed for bankruptcy on Sept. 22, 2004 in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the Western District of Missouri. Its Chapter 11 case number is 04-45814.
